However, before joining any exchange program, applicants must complete several important steps including eligibility checks, documentation, interviews, and visa processing. One of the most important parts of the process is finding proper sponsorship for the J1 visa.
A sponsor organization is officially approved to manage exchange visitor programs and support international participants throughout their stay in the United States. Sponsors help applicants understand program rules, complete required documents, and follow legal visa requirements correctly.
Without sponsorship, it is not possible to participate in most J1 exchange programs. Sponsors issue important documents such as the DS-2019 form, which is required for the visa application process. They also help participants understand healthcare requirements, program regulations, and cultural exchange guidelines.

The program is available in many categories including internships, trainee programs, teaching opportunities, hospitality training, camp counselor programs, research positions, and work-and-travel experiences. This variety allows participants to choose programs that match their educational and career goals.
